If we have a speed-time or velocity-time graph, the distance travelled can be estimated by finding the area. Example. The velocity of a sledge as it slides down a hill is shown in the graph.
The area under a velocity-time graph will give the distance travelled. Lines can be extrapolated in order to estimate a value beyond the measured values, and interpolation can be used to estimate ...
